Picking up a new car on Friday and have told the dealer not to wash it just removed the transport covers. The question is what to expect. I know the car was in transport for a total of 6 days, and it's been at the docks in the Uk for 3 days. So don't think the paint work will be that dirty

I have a few questions for anyone who has picked up a car and asked the dealer not to wash it.

Will the tape that holds down the transport covers be stuck to the paint work, and what is best way to remove this film.
What have you done regarding paint work contamination, should I clay bar the car.
Also heard the windows can get covered with tape and can be sod to remove, what is the best way to remove this.
Any other tips members have found over the years when dealing with new cars.

I'm planning on a good detailing session, snow foam wash, clay(unsure on this as yet) swissvax cleaner fluid, then many coats of swissvax shield. Will also be removing the alloys and sealing the wheels.

@B5NUT - I was in a similar situation to you when my new S4 was delivered last May

I'll try and answer your questions -
1. I used Auto Finesse Oblitarate to remove the residue/glue left by the transport film
http://www.polishedbliss.co.uk/acatalog/auto-finesse-oblitarate-cat6.html
2. I did a full decontamination on my car. I felt better doing it as as you know it all about the prep
3. My windows were ok. There was some particularly difficult residue to shift on the rear window but this came off easily enough with Autoglym glass polish
4. Enjoy it!

I did pretty much what Bristle Hound did to his new car when I got mine, because even though I was getting a quartz coating on it that was going to be a few weeks after collection and I wanted some protection on it in the meantime. One thing I forgot, though, was to use the fallout remover (IronX or equivalent) on the windows - remember they'll be covered in transport debris as well as the paint!
